Gastronomy of cities in the world initiated by UNWTO criteria since 2004 aims to promote cooperation between cities around the world. The capital of a city in making its city a gastronomic tourism trend is not only to have potential but in terms of packaging must also be considered. Tourists who visit with the aim of tasting are incomplete if not accompanied by information related to the philosophy and history contained. It is necessary to intervene from a tour guide who provides information so that tourists have a new experience. The ability of the tour guide not only provides information related to the place but also needs interpretation and knowledge of philosophy, ethics and culture. This study seeks to answer these problems by describing the skills of gastronomic tour guides. This research uses the Analytical Hierarchy Process (AHP) method by interviewing 26 panelists in the city of Bandung. The results of AHP data processing show that the criteria for on-site management expertise have the highest weight to be owned by gastronomic tour guides in the city of Bandung. Furthermore, the alternatives that have the highest weight are looking for unique experiences, in-depth information related to regional gastronomic tourism, general information about gastronomic activities, and gastronomic knowledge and expertise and managing activities in a structured manner. Based on the results obtained, the skills of gastronomic tour guides are different from other tour guides. Special guidelines for gastronomic tour guides are needed so that it is hoped that Bandung City will further improve the quality of gastronomic tourism services in the city of Bandung to become a culinary city for tourists and can become one of the cities that are in demand by gastronomic tourists. This research can be a recommendation for gastronomic tour guides to pay attention to the skill aspects of gastronomic tour guides.

This study aims to determine the relationship between personality, empowerment, and self-efficacy with teachers' innovative work behavior using technical analysis of correlation regression and Sitorem analysis. The research was conducted at private high school (SMA) teachers in Cibinong district. The research population consisted of 218 teachers with a total sample of 141 teachers. Using the Slovin formula with an error tolerance of 5%. Data collection using a questionnaire. Technical data analysis using correlation regression analysis and SITOREM analysis. The results showed: First, there was a positive relationship between personality and teacher's inn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.712 and a significance value of the t test = 0.000 (p 0.05). Second, there is a positive relationship between empowerment and teachers' inn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.657 and a significance value of the t test = 0.000 (p 0.05). Third, there is a positive relationship between self-efficacy and teachers' inn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.427 and a significance value of the t test = 0.000 (p 0.05). Fourth, there is a positive relationship between personality and empowerment simultaneously with teachers' inn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.733 and a significance value of the F test = 0.000 (p 0.05). Fifth, there is a positive relationship between personality and self-efficacy simultaneously with teachers' inn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.734 and a significance value of the F test = 0.000 (p 0.05). Sixth, there is a positive relationship between empowerment and self-efficacy simultaneously with teachers' inn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.676 and a significance value of the F test = 0.000 (p 0.05). Seventh, there is a positive relationship between personality, empowerment, and self-efficacy simultaneously with teachers' innovative work behavior with a correlation value of 0.746 and a significance value of the F test = 0.000 (p 0.05).

Carbon Emission Disclosure is one part of environmental disclosure is means of information and a form of corporate responsibility for the environment where corporate activities. With the increasing intensity of carbon emissions in Indonesia and pressure from the public, environmental disclosure also includes carbon emission disclosure resulting from company activities, but this report is still voluntary. So that many companies do not report on carbon emission disclosure. This purpose of this research is to determine the impact of profitability, company size, environmental performance and institutional ownership on carbon emission disclosure in energy sector compan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ange in 2019-2021. The methodology that was employed is quantitative, and the research sample was acquired over a three-year period utilizing a purposive sampling strategy and 11 firms. The analysis used is descriptive statistical analysis and panel data regression analysis using the Eviews 12 application. The study results show profitability, company size, environmental performance and institutional ownership simultaneously affect carbon emission disclosure. Partially, profitability, environmental performance and institutional ownership have no effect on carbon emission disclosure, while company size has a positive effect on carbon emission disclosure

This study aims to analyze the management of regional fixed assets at the Regional Finance and Asset Agency (BKAD) of Medan City. The type of research method used in this research is descriptive-qualitative. Data collection techniques used are interviews, observation, literature, and documentation. The subject of this research is the fixed asset manager. The results of this study indicate that regional asset management at the Medan City Regional Finance and Assets Agency (BKAD) has been carried out based on PERMENDAGRI guidelines No. 19 of 2016 regarding systems and procedures for managing Regional Property (BMD). The management of fixed assets at the Regional Finance and Assets Agency (BKAD) in Medan City can be stated as good, but the facilities and infrastructure are insufficient for the large number of employees in the office. In this case, many computers are unused or have been badly damaged, making them unfit for reuse.

Inclusive schools are educational services provided for children with special needs in obtaining proper education. government policy contained in Law Number 20 of 2003 in article 32 and Permendiknas number 70 of 2009 namely by providing opportunities and opportunities for children with special needs to obtain education in regular schools. In inclusive schools, it is possible for children with special needs to learn together with normal children, and be treated like normal children. This shows the positive impact of inclusive schools on children with special needs from a psychological perspective. Various problems that have arisen after more than 10 years of implementation in inclusive education practices indicate that there are challenges that hinder the implementation of inclusive education in Indonesia. One of the factors is the competence of teachers who have not been able to handle children with special needs in regular classes. The success of implementing an inclusive school depends on the competency of the teacher and the cooperation between the school and the government.

The political message conveyed by the local government through its jargon which can be in the form of a political promise or an illustration of a program that will be implemented in the region will become stronger when it is repeated on various occasions. For the past 2 periods, Mayor H. Ibnu Sina has consistently used the Banjarmasin jargon Baiman as a form of political promise with religious nuances adapts to the character of Banjarmasin which is also known as religious. Not only that, Baiman turns out to be an acronym for Barasih Wan Comfortable, which means Clean and Comfortable. The purpose of this research is to understand the forms and channels used by the Banjarmasin city government, especially H. Ibnu Sina, in communicating the Banjarmasin jargon Baiman. The method used in this study is a qualitative approach as a research procedure that produces descriptive data in the form of written or spoken words from people or observed behavior. This approach is directed at the background and the individual as a whole. The results of this study stated that H. Ibnu Sina as the owner of the slogan, the role of the City Government and his assertiveness were also reinforcing factors in the success of the Banjarmasin Baiman slogan in changing people's behavior. The conclusion is that the Banjarmasin Slogan Baiman Barasih wan Comfort has a central role when this sentence is included in the Mayor's Vision and Mission, which later becomes the RPJMD, is passed down to become the Head of Service's Strategic Plan, then becomes a program that is directly felt by the community.
